Aldi 3 is located in the Pula City Centre district of Pula, 600 metres from Pula Arena, 36 km from Cathedral St. Eufemia Rovinj and 500 metres from MEMO Museum. The property is situated 400 metres from Archaeological Museum of Istria, less than 1 km from Pula Castle Kastel and 10 km from Vižula Archaeological Site. The property is 2.7 km from Valkane Beach, and within 500 metres of the city centre.

This apartment will provide guests with 1 bedroom, a flat-screen TV and air conditioning. The accommodation is non-smoking.

Morosini-Grimani Castle is 26 km from the apartment, while Balbi Arch is 35 km away. Pula Airport is 6 km from the property.
